$IDT
Market Cap:
$IDT SEC Filings
Filing | Filed On |
---|---|
4 | 17 Jul 2024 |
144 | 10 Jul 2024 |
4 | 03 Jul 2024 |
144 | 02 Jul 2024 |
4 | 18 Jun 2024 |
10-Q | 10 Jun 2024 |
8-K | 05 Jun 2024 |
4 | 16 May 2024 |
4 | 16 May 2024 |
AMENDMENT NO. 7 TO SCHEDULE 13D | 19 Apr 2024 |
4 | 18 Apr 2024 |
4 | 12 Apr 2024 |
4 | 09 Apr 2024 |
144 | 01 Apr 2024 |
4 | 28 Mar 2024 |
144 | 27 Mar 2024 |
4 | 19 Mar 2024 |
144 | 19 Mar 2024 |
8-K | 13 Mar 2024 |
10-Q | 11 Mar 2024 |